Are you ready to dive into the exciting world of robotics and automation? Building Robots with Python - A Practical Guide to Programming Robots is your ultimate hands-on companion to designing, building, and programming real-world robotic systems using the power and simplicity of Python.
Whether you're a beginner or an experienced developer, this practical guide walks you through every step of the process-from selecting hardware components and setting up your development environment to writing intelligent Python code that makes your robot think, move, and interact with the world.
Inside, you'll discover:
Step-by-step tutorials on building different types of robots-from wheeled bots to robotic arms
How to use sensors, motors, and microcontrollers (like Raspberry Pi and Arduino) with Python
Real-world examples of autonomous navigation, obstacle avoidance, and computer vision
Best practices for debugging, optimizing, and scaling your robotics projects
With clear explanations, engaging projects, and expert insights, this book transforms complex robotics concepts into accessible, hands-on learning. By the end, you'll have built your own functional robots-and gained the confidence to take on even more ambitious creations.
Perfect for makers, hobbyists, educators, and engineers alike. Start building your robotic future today-one Python script at a time.